Welcome the holiday season with a delightful production of “The Nutcracker.” Based on the tale by E.T.A. Hoffman and the music of Tchaikovsky, “The Nutcracker” tells the story of young Clara, who rescues her toy Nutcracker from the evil Mouse King and turns him into a Prince.
